Easter is the perfect time to bring that warm, country-style charm into your home. Whether you love the look of rustic farmhouse Easter decorating inspiration or you simply want to craft a welcoming spring vibe, you don’t need to spend a fortune to do it. With a few creative touches and budget-friendly Easter decorations, you can make your home look effortlessly cozy and festive.

Here are 18 rustic Easter decor ideas that blend farmhouse charm with simplicity — perfect for a stylish celebration on a budget.


1. Start with a Neutral Farmhouse Palette

Rustic farmhouse style thrives on soft, neutral tones — think whites, creams, taupes, and subtle grays. Use these as your base and sprinkle in muted pastels like blush pink, sage green, or dusty blue.
This color scheme instantly gives your home that peaceful, country-style Easter home decor feel that’s timeless and elegant.

2. Create a Rustic Easter Centerpiece

A farmhouse table deserves a stunning yet simple centerpiece. Use a wooden tray, add mason jars filled with wildflowers, and tuck in some faux eggs and greenery.
It’s an easy and affordable rustic Easter idea that becomes the heart of your dining table.


3. DIY Burlap Bunny Banner

Nothing says farmhouse Easter like burlap! Cut bunny shapes from burlap fabric, string them on twine, and hang them across your mantel or wall.
This DIY farmhouse Easter craft brings handmade charm and can be reused year after year.


4. Decorate with Wooden Crates and Baskets

Stack wooden crates or wire baskets to hold eggs, flowers, and little bunny figurines.
They add depth and texture to your decor while keeping things organized — a perfect mix of rustic and functional.


5. Incorporate Galvanized Metal Accents

Add small galvanized buckets or pitchers filled with spring blooms like tulips or daisies.
These metal accents are a staple in farmhouse spring decorating ideas, giving your Easter setup a vintage, countryside vibe.


6. Use Mason Jars as Candle Holders

Transform plain mason jars into rustic candle holders by wrapping them with lace or twine and placing a tealight inside.
The soft flicker creates that cozy farmhouse glow we all love.


7. Style a Farmhouse Easter Tiered Tray

If you have a tiered tray, now’s the time to use it! Fill it with mini bunny figurines, eggs, greenery, and vintage cups.
This simple Easter decor on a budget instantly adds charm to your kitchen or coffee table.

8. Make DIY Wooden Easter Signs

Grab a scrap piece of wood, paint it white or cream, and stencil words like “Happy Easter,” “Farm Fresh Eggs,” or “Bunny Trail.”
These handmade signs fit perfectly with vintage farmhouse Easter decorations and look great on shelves or entryway tables.


9. Display Faux Nests and Eggs

Use faux bird nests filled with painted or speckled eggs for a sweet spring accent.
They look beautiful tucked into trays, wreaths, or baskets for that nature-inspired farmhouse touch.


10. Set a Cozy Rustic Easter Table Decor

Layer your table with a linen runner, wooden chargers, and simple white plates. Add a few sprigs of greenery and tie napkins with jute twine.
This cozy rustic Easter table decor setup feels warm, inviting, and effortlessly chic.


11. Add Greenery and Florals Everywhere

Think eucalyptus garlands, faux tulips, and baby’s breath.
These touches bring life and freshness into your farmhouse Easter display — and they work beautifully for farmhouse spring decorating ideas long after Easter ends.


12. Use Old Frames and Window Panes

Repurpose vintage window frames or empty picture frames to create a rustic Easter vignette.
Add a small wreath or bunny cutout for an old-meets-new farmhouse appeal.


13. Display a Rustic Easter Wreath

Make your own wreath with twigs, faux flowers, and pastel eggs.
Hang it on your front door or above the mantel to welcome guests with charm.
This is one of the easiest budget-friendly Easter decorations that adds instant curb appeal.


14. Repurpose Old Jars and Bottles

Clean out old glass bottles and jars, then paint them with chalk paint in soft pastels.
Arrange them with wildflowers or twigs — they make excellent accents for a country-style Easter home decor setup.

15. Add Farmhouse-Inspired Bunny Decor

Wooden or metal bunny figures look adorable on shelves or coffee tables.
Pair them with small wreaths or greenery for a balanced, modern farmhouse Easter look that stays chic and timeless.


16. Craft a Rustic Egg Display

Instead of plastic eggs, paint wooden or papier-mâché eggs in neutral shades.
Place them in a vintage bowl, wire basket, or egg crate for that authentic farmhouse Easter decorating inspiration.


17. Dress Up Your Entryway

Welcome guests with a charming entryway setup — a wooden bench, plaid throw pillows, and a small Easter basket filled with flowers or eggs.
It’s a beautiful simple Easter decor on a budget idea that sets the tone for the rest of your home.


18. Bring It All Together with Soft Lighting

Complete your rustic Easter look with warm, soft lighting.
Use string lights, lanterns, or battery candles to create a glowing farmhouse ambiance that feels peaceful and inviting — the perfect finishing touch to your affordable rustic Easter ideas.


🌸 Final Thoughts: Cozy, Creative, and Budget-Friendly

Creating a rustic farmhouse Easter decor doesn’t require a massive budget or professional designer. With a bit of creativity, repurposing, and attention to detail, you can transform your home into a cozy spring retreat.

The secret lies in simplicity — soft tones, natural textures, and a touch of vintage charm. From burlap banners to wooden signs and mason jar candles, these DIY farmhouse Easter crafts bring warmth, nostalgia, and joy to your space.
